10)ID# 16-082 Proposed Participation in a Public Safety Joint Powers Authority (JPA)
Feasibility Study with Contract Cities
Recommendation:1. Approve the City’s participation in a study to evaluate the feasibility of creating a
Police Services JPA to manage the services of several cities that currently contract with
the Riverside County Sheriff’s Department; and,
2. Authorize the City Manager to enter into a participation/cost sharing agreement; and,
3. Authorize a General Fund expenditure not to exceed $25,000.
